Lawn care for Pleasant Grove, Utah
Typical lawn size in Pleasant Grove, UT | 3529 sq ft |
Dominant grass type(s) in Pleasant Grove, UT | Cool-season grasses including tall fescue Kentucky bluegrass |
Typical soil pH for Pleasant Grove, UT lawns | 7.9 which is basic |
Typical organic matter in Pleasant Grove, UT lawns | 4.4% |
Pleasant Grove, UT lawn soil composition | 49% sand 37% silt 14% clay |
Key soil nutrients in Pleasant Grove, UT lawns | Potassium 275 ppm phosphorus 44 ppm calcium 6184 ppm magnesium 501 ppm iron 70 ppm manganese 47 ppm sulfur 24 ppm zinc 10.81 ppm copper 2.55 ppm boron 1.18 ppm sodium 36 ppm aluminum 37 ppm |
Pleasant Grove, Utah lawns average 3,529 sq ft and feature cool-season grasses like tall fescue and Kentucky bluegrass. The soil is slightly basic with a pH of 7.9 and contains good organic matter at 4.4%. The soil composition is nearly half sand (49%) with 37% silt and 14% clay.
Lawn care in Pleasant Grove should address the high alkaline soil, which can limit nutrient availability. Regular Sunday lawn care applications can help manage this challenge. The soil contains adequate potassium (275 ppm) but may benefit from additional iron to prevent yellowing common in high pH soils.
For effective Pleasant Grove lawn care:
- Water deeply but infrequently to encourage deep root growth
- Mow at 3-4 inches high to help cool-season grasses withstand summer heat
- Apply nutrients specifically formulated for alkaline soils

How to grow grass in Pleasant Grove, Utah
Most common grass type(s) in Pleasant Grove, UT | Cool-season grasses |
Best way to grow grass in Pleasant Grove, UT | Seeding |
Recommended grass species for Pleasant Grove, UT lawns | Kentucky bluegrass, perennial ryegrass, fine fescue, tall fescue |
When to start growing grass in Pleasant Grove, UT | May 10 to May 31 for spring and September 21 to October 12 for fall |
Growing a great lawn in Pleasant Grove, Utah starts with choosing the right grass type. Cool-season grasses like Kentucky bluegrass, perennial ryegrass, fine fescue, and tall fescue work best in this climate. For lawn care in Pleasant Grove, seeding is the recommended method to establish or refresh your yard.
Timing matters for successful grass growth:
- Spring planting window: May 10-31
- Fall planting window: September 21-October 12
Fall is often ideal for seeding in Utah as cooler temperatures and consistent moisture help grass establish strong roots before winter. When planning your Sunday custom lawn care plan, consider these local conditions.
